** The Lexus repair market directly serving Oneida, Kansas is virtually non-existent due to the town's small size. Residents must travel to regional hubs like St. Joseph, MO, or Topeka, KS, for specialized service. The competition in these nearby markets is moderate, with dealership service centers offering the highest level of brand-specific certification and independent shops providing competitive, often more personalized service at lower labor rates. Pricing for Lexus repair in this region is consistent with national averages for luxury vehicles; dealerships typically command a premium ($150-$180/hr), while reputable independents offer rates between $120-$150/hr. For complex hybrid or air suspension work, the nearest dedicated Lexus dealership is in the Kansas City metro area, over 90 minutes away, making the identified providers the most practical and realistic choices for Oneida residents.
